Three perinate specimens of the dicynodont Lystrosaurus from the Early Triassic of South Africa were examined using high-resolution CT and synchrotron scanning. The dataset contains STL files for specimen NMQR 3636, a 69.8 MB ZIP file published under CC-BY-4.0 by Julien Benoit on figshare. This specimen's unfused jaw symphysis and curled posture suggest it was a pre-hatching embryo, offering a rare glimpse into non-mammalian synapsid reproduction.

High-resolution plankton images were captured during a 25-day research voyage in the East Australian Current system in late 2023. The dataset is hosted on the EcoTaxa platform and includes associated metadata for taxonomic classification. Data collection was led by researchers from the CSIRO Marine National Facility aboard the RV Investigator.
Two CSV files contain data from a field experiment testing mowing management effects on arthropod diversity and abundance. Ziyan Chen published this 17.5 KB dataset in April 2026 to support findings that mowing intensity, not frequency, drives arthropod diversity. The data includes environmental covariates, community indices, and raw abundance counts for 25 dominant species.
Australian Ocean Data Network surveyed rock platforms on Tasmania's east coast, Flinders Island, and the north coast west to Port Sorell between December 1995 and September 1996. At 51 sites, two transects were sampled using quadrats, counting all animals and estimating cover for sessile plants. The dataset likely contains species counts and cover estimates.

33 local government areas and 22 listed local environmental plan zones are mapped as land excluded from native vegetation clearing regulations under the Local Land Services Act. The Department of Planning and Environment prepared this spatial dataset, which was last reviewed in 2022 and is updated monthly for landholder-initiated reviews. It identifies urban areas, national parks, state forests, crown reserves, heritage sites, and Lord Howe Island.
